BEL recruitment 2018-19 notification has been released on official website www.bel-india.in for the recruitment of 16 vacancies at Bharat Electronics Limited. The candidate who is looking for Medical Officer, Engineering Assistant Trainee & Various vacancies can apply online application on or before 15th October 2018.

GENERAL GUIDELINES:
1. Knowledge of Kannada is desirable. Registration in any of the Employment Exchanges of Karnataka is preferable for non Executive posts.
2. Candidates are advised to carefully read the full advertisement for details of eligibility criteria and selection modalities before submission of application.
3. Only those candidates who meet all the aforementioned eligibility criteria for the post shall be called for Written Test. However, the candidature of the applicant will be provisional and subject to verification of certificates /Testimonials submitted by him/her.
4. Admit card for provisionally eligible candidates for the Written Test can be downloaded from the website. Please note that the admit card will not be sent by post.
5. Candidates working in Government/Semi government/Public Sector Organization are required to produce “No Objection Certificate” at the time of Interview / document verification. In case the candidate fails to do so, his/her candidature will be disqualified.
6. The number of posts indicated above, may vary based on the actual requirement at the time of selection. Applications that are incomplete will be summarily rejected without assigning any reason and no correspondence in this regard will be entertained. There will be no separate communication to any candidates on their non-selection at any stage.
7. All eligibility qualification should be recognized and from a recognized Institution/Board/Council/ University. Wherever CGPA or Letter Grade in a degree/diploma is awarded, its equivalent percentage of marks must be indicated in the application form as per norms adopted by University/ Institute. Proof of norms adopted by the University/Institute to convert CGPA into percentage is to be submitted at the time of verification.
8. Applicants should have sound health. No relaxation in health standard is allowed. Appointment of selected candidates will be subject to their being found medically fit in the Pre-employment Medical Examination to be conducted as per Norms & Standards of Medical Fitness.
